My name is Charles Olayinka and I’ve been tutoring for over 10 years and teaching as an associate lecturer at London Metropolitan University for the last eights years. My goal is to inspire my students to adopt a growth mindset and believe that anyone can be a ‘maths person’
I ask each of my students to sign an agreement before we start working where they pledge to give their best effort but also set a clear goal that they want to achieve through our sessions. This provides the foundation for our sessions as we constantly revert back to this when effort starts to wane or when working through difficult topics. I make use of mindfulness techniques before the start of each session to allow students to center themselves before we begin a lesson and I work tirelessly to ensure my students understand each topic we work on, I’ve been known to sometimes divert from my original lesson plan if I know we need to spend extra time on a specific topic.
I try my best to take each students specific strengths and weaknesses into consideration to create a bespoke teaching style for each person I work with. I want everyone to love maths as much as I do and realise that with time and effort we can all be ‘maths people’. In the past I’ve used my experience in the creative industry to engage my less traditionally academic students, showing them how I still use the problem solving skills I developed in the classroom to work with global brands to create national campaigns.
I have experience supporting students through Edexcel, OCR and AQA.
